A Western Australian government initiative to deploy the largest vanadium redox flow battery (VRFB) project outside China is a “pivotal moment,” one technology provider has said. In late November, the state government launched the first stage of an expression of interest (EOI) for a 50MW/500MWh. . The Windimurra vanadium mine in WA has been closed since a fire damaged the processing plant in 2014. (Supplied) Western Australia's vanadium industry literally went up in smoke in 2014.
